By JOSEPH G. LARIOSA (© 2012 Journal Group Link International) The combined judges of the Nevada State Athletic Commission (NSAC) for the Bradley-Pacquiao bout and the WBO judges were 100 percent in agreement in a least two rounds to vote for Pacquiao for rounds 3 and 6 while 100 percent voted for one round for Bradley in the 10th round. All the five WBO judges unanimously voted in favor of Pacquiao with judge 1 voting 115-113, judge 2, 116-112, judges 3 & 5 with identical vote of 117-111 and judge 4, 118-110. Official NSAC judges Duane Ford and Cynthia J. Ross voted 115-113 for Bradley while Jerry Roth voted 115-113 for Pacquiao. MOTU PROPRIO M r. Valderas said that the re-scoring was conducted by WBO motu proprio (by its own) following widespread protest over the questionable scoring by Ford and Ross. Even Roth, who voted for Pacquiao, was likewise criticized for giving Pacquiao low score. WBO did not receive any formal complaint to conduct the re-scoring. Valderas echoed the statement of WBO President Francisco Valcarcel that “WBO won’t take a drastic position of not recognizing the result of a decision. We will always respect the official decision.” He said, “What we want is that there be more collaboration between the NSAC and the WBO when it comes to appointing officials (to judge or referee world boxing events). We currently send a list of 25 prospective officials for each WBO title fight, but it is up to them if they wish to choose the officials from that list or not.” Keith Kizer, executive director of NSAC, could not be reached for comment. Pacquiao had earlier suggested that he would rather that the welterweight title be left vacant than accept the belt back from Bradley. Both WBO and NSAC have yet to comment on Pacquiao’s suggestion that the title be left vacant. ARUM, OTHER GROUPS JOIN CHORUS OF COMPLAINTS T he controversial decision also caused Top Rank promoter Bob Arum and Filipino lawyer Romulo Macalintal to file formal complaints with the Nevada Attorney General Catherine Cortez Masto, who can initiate criminal investigation if there is corruption involved in the unpopular decision.
